site stats

Inappwebview addjavascripthandler

Web版权声明:本文为博主原创文章,遵循 cc 4.0 by-sa 版权协议,转载请附上原文出处链接和本声明。 Web在Android手机中内置了一款高性能webkit内核浏览器,在SDK中封装为一个叫做WebView组件。 什么是webkit WebKit 是Mac OS X v10.3及以上版本所包含的软件框架(对v10.2.7及以上版本也可通过软件更新获取)。 同时,WebKit也是Mac OS X的Safari网页浏览器的基础。WebKit是一个开源项目,主要由KDE的KHTML修改而来并

Flutter WebView使用以及分析_林军华_flutter webview IT之家

WebMay 19, 2024 · app发送消息给HTML,通过注入js的方式,h5端定义方法 APP端调用 window.appSendJs = function(args){ console.log(args) … WebNov 27, 2024 · As we can see in your snippet you already used this plugin. To download blob file you can try convert blob:url to base64 like in this case Download Blob file from Website inside Android WebViewClient Possible workaround To your webview ( _controller) add JavaScriptHandler. I would assume onWebViewCreated might be ok. high alch xp https://oceanbeachs.com

Flutter WebView JavaScript - InAppWebView 5 - Moment For …

WebIn your Webview attribute javascriptChannels you can add: javascriptChannels: Set.from ( [ JavascriptChannel ( name: 'comunicationname', onMessageReceived: (JavascriptMessage message) async { // Here you can take message.message and … WebApr 21, 2024 · InAppWebView ( initialUrlRequest: URLRequest ( url: Uri.parse (base + 'login') ), initialOptions: InAppWebViewGroupOptions ( android: AndroidInAppWebViewOptions ( disableDefaultErrorPage: false, // useHybridComposition: true, supportMultipleWindows: false, cacheMode: AndroidCacheMode.LOAD_DEFAULT, ), crossPlatform: … WebNov 28, 2024 · To add or remove User Scripts at runtime, you can also use the corresponding methods, such as InAppWebViewController.addUserScript, InAppWebViewController.removeUserScript, etc. Note that adding or removing User Scripts at runtime, after a web page is loaded, will take no effect until the next web page load. high alcohol canned beverages

[Solved] Flutter WebView blob pdf download 9to5Answer

Category:【Flutter混编】InAppWebView常见配置&相册问题处理 - CSDN博客

Tags:Inappwebview addjavascripthandler

Inappwebview addjavascripthandler

How to Build a Native Communication Bridge in Flutter

WebMar 13, 2024 · The text was updated successfully, but these errors were encountered: WebUntuk menambahkan Penangan JavaScript, Anda dapat menggunakan InAppWebViewController.addJavaScriptHandler metode ini. Jika Anda perlu mengelola Penangan JavaScript segera setelah halaman web dimuat, metode ini harus dipanggil saat InAppWebView dibuat, seperti ini:

Inappwebview addjavascripthandler

Did you know?

WebTo add a JavaScript handler, you can use InAppWebViewController.addJavaScriptHandler method, where you define the handlerName and a callback to be invoked when it is called … WebInAppWebViewController. class. Controls a WebView, such as an InAppWebView widget instance, a HeadlessInAppWebView instance or InAppBrowser WebView instance. If you …

WebJan 20, 2024 · Environment Technology Version Flutter version 1.22.5 Plugin version 4.0.0 and 4.0.0+4 Android version 8.1 iOS version unused Xcode version unused Device information: Device Model Name Elo-i3-PUCK ...

WebSep 16, 2024 · InAppWebView ( initialUrl: 'url', onWebViewCreated: (controller) => control.webController = controller ..addJavaScriptHandler ( handlerName: … WebJul 2, 2024 · InAppWebView: The Real Power of WebViews in Flutter by Lorenzo Pichilli Flutter Community Medium 500 Apologies, but something went wrong on our end. …

WebDec 6, 2024 · InAppWebView basic settings To make the InAppWebView work correctly, we need to set some basic settings: InAppWebViewSettings ( // enable opening windows support supportMultipleWindows: true, javaScriptCanOpenWindowsAutomatically: true, // useful for identifying traffic, e.g. in Google Analytics. applicationNameForUserAgent: 'My …

WebJavaScript 핸들러를 추가하려면 InAppWebViewController.addJavaScriptHandler 메소드를 사용할 수 있습니다 . 웹 페이지가로드되는 즉시 JavaScript Handler를 관리해야하는 경우 InAppWebView가 생성 될 때 다음과 같이이 메서드를 호출해야합니다. high alcohol cheap beerWebJun 3, 2024 · 要点在于InAppWebViewController提供的addJavaScriptHandler方法(Flutter的WebView不提供的),给JS提供了一个回调InAppWebView的方法。在JS中调用这个JS … how far is gisburn to blackpoolhttp://www.jsoo.cn/show-68-53447.html how far is girvan from ayrWebInAppWebView Widget class. Flutter Widget for adding an inline native WebView integrated in the flutter widget tree.. All platforms support these options: … high alcohol intakeWebJul 8, 2024 · To add a JavaScript handler, you can use _webViewController.addJavaScriptHandler method, where you define the handlerName and a callback to be invoked when it is called by the JavaScript side. The callback can return data to be sent on the JavaScript side. how far is glacier natl park from yellowstoneWebTo add or remove user scripts, you have to use the InAppWebViewController 's methods such as InAppWebViewController.addUserScript , InAppWebViewController.removeUserScript, InAppWebViewController.removeAllUserScripts, etc. final iosOnDidReceiveServerRedirectForProvisionalNavigation → (void Function( … how far is giyani from thohoyandouWebApr 1, 2024 · 5.3.0. Added initialSize property to the HeadlessInAppWebView class. Added setSize and getSize methods to the HeadlessInAppWebView class. androidOnScaleChanged WebView event is now deprecated. Use the new onZoomScaleChanged WebView event, that is available for both Android and iOS. getScale WebView method is now deprecated. how far is girvan from glasgow